Anaheim, February 17, 2025 -

A traffic collision involving three vehicles occurred today at the intersection of State Route 91 West and the Lemon Street off-ramp in Anaheim, California. The incident took place around 2:36 PM and involved a blue sedan, a gray sedan, and a silver pickup truck.

Emergency services responded quickly to the scene, where the collision resulted in the blockage of the off-ramp. As a result, traffic in the area has been significantly impacted, and drivers are advised to seek alternative routes to avoid delays. The status of any injuries remains unknown at this time.

Shortly after the collision, emergency personnel requested the shutdown of the Lemon Street off-ramp to facilitate their response efforts. Authorities are currently on-site working to clear the wreckage and restore normal traffic conditions as soon as possible.
